DTG makes use of halftones as well, however these digital machines can print as a lot as 1200 DPI, and use diffusion dither. To get extra technical, this is a frequency modulated halftone as an alternative of an amplitude modulated halftone. It can generally end in a grainy look, however a a lot better replica of small details. When it involves display printing, it’s all the time about “holding” detail. The display screen is placed on a display printing press and registered so it will properly align on the printing surface (typically, a t-shirt). Ink is pressed through the openings within the stencil with a squeegee, immediately making use of ink onto the printing surface. Using greater than the recommended variety of colors slows down the process, although, resulting in larger ultimate prices, since each color used wants its own display screen stencil created.
